Surgeries increase risk of chronic opioid use
A study of health insurance claims showed that patients undergoing 11 of the most common types of surgery were at an increased risk of becoming chronic users of opioid painkillers, according to researchers at the Stanford University School of Medicine.
But the slight overall increase in risk of 0.5 percent in no way suggests that patients should skip surgery over concern of becoming addicted to opioids, the study said. Instead, it’s a reminder that surgeons and physicians should closely monitor patients’ use of opioids after surgery — even patients with no history of using the pain-relieving drugs — and use alternate methods of pain control whenever possible.
The study was published July 11 in JAMA Internal Medicine.
“For a lot of surgeries there is a higher chance of getting hooked on painkillers,” said the study’s lead author, Eric Sun, MD, PhD, a Stanford Health Policy researcher and instructor in anesthesiology at Stanford. Sean Mackey, MD/PhD, professor of anesthesiology, is the senior author of the study and SHP's Laurence Baker was another co-author of the study.
Patients who had knee surgery had the largest risk, as they were roughly five times more likely than a control group of nonsurgical patients to end up using opioids chronically, followed by those undergoing gall bladder surgery, whose risk was three-and-a-half times greater than those in the control group.
“We also found an increased risk among women following cesarean section, which was somewhat concerning since it is a very common procedure,” adding that the risk was 28 percent higher than among the control group, Sun said.
Other factors that contributed to an increased risk for chronic opioid use included being male, elderly, taking antidepressants or abusing drugs.

The opioid abuse epidemic
Since prescription painkillers became cheap and plentiful in the mid-1990s, drug overdose death rates in the United States have more than tripled, according to the Centers for Disease Control and Prevention. Seventy-eight Americans die every day from an opioid overdose, it reported.
Previous studies have shown increased risks of chronic opioid use post-surgery, but unlike past studies, Sun and colleagues set out to examine patients who hadn’t received prescriptions for opioids for at least one year prior to surgery. Among the opioid prescription drugs examined in the study were hydrocodone, oxycodone and fentanyl — the drug responsible for the recent accidental overdose death of legendary musician Prince.
The researchers examined health claims from 641,941 privately insured patients between the ages of 18 and 64 who had not filled an opioid prescription in the year prior to surgery, then compared them with about 18 million nonsurgical patients, who also hadn’t received opioid prescriptions for at least a year. The claims were filed between 2001 and 2013 and provided by Marketscan, a database of 35 million beneficiaries.
Except for the minor procedures known to be somewhat pain-free, such as a cataract surgery and laparoscopic appendectomy, all 11 types of surgery were associated with an increased risk of chronic opioid use, the study said.
Other pain-control measures
“The message isn’t that you shouldn’t have surgery,” Sun said. “Rather, there are things that anesthesiologists can do to reduce the risk by finding other ways of controlling the pain and using replacements for opioids when possible.”
Sun said he and his colleagues in surgery and anesthesia at Stanford try to use regional anesthetics when possible to reduce the need for opioids post-surgery. He added that patients should also be encouraged to use pain-management alternatives such as Tylenol following surgery.

“Even when taken exactly as prescribed, opioids carry significant risks and side effects,” said study co-author Beth Darnall, PhD, clinical associate professor of anesthesiology and author of the book Less Pain, Fewer Pills: Avoid the Dangers of Prescription Opioids and Gain Control over Chronic Pain. “Ideally, opioids are avoided in treating chronic pain, and pain treatment should emphasize comprehensive care, including physical therapy, pain psychology and self-management strategies.”
As a pain psychologist and clinician-scientist, Darnall emphasizes alternate methods of pain management based on evidence-based techniques that can help calm the nervous system such as diaphragmatic breathing, progressive muscle relaxation and mindful meditation.
She is studying the use of a pain psychology class at Stanford for women undergoing surgery for breast cancer called “My Surgical Success” designed to help patients develop a personalized pain-management plan to control the anxiety associated with anticipating surgical pain.
“It turns out that a lot of chronic pain develops from surgery, and pre-surgical pain ‘catastrophizing’ is a major risk factor for having a lot of pain,” Darnall said. “We hope that by optimizing patients’ psychology — and giving them skills to calm their own nervous system — they will have less pain after surgery, need fewer opioids and recover quicker.”

Rosenkranz Prize winner to launch microbiome research project in Africa
Studying the microorganisms that live in our gut is a relatively new field, one that has only really taken off in the last decade. In fact, it is estimated that half of the microbes that live in and around our GI track have yet to be discovered.
“This means there is a huge amount of this dark matter within us,” said Ami S. Bhatt, an assistant professor of medicine and genetics who runs the Bhatt Lab at the Stanford School of Medicine. The lab is devoted to exploiting disease vulnerabilities by cataloguing the human microbiome, the trillions of microbes living in and on our bodies.
“I think if we fast-forward to the impact of some these findings in 10 years, we’re going to learn that modifying the microbiota is a potent way to modulate health,” Bhatt said. “Humans are not only made up of human cells, but are a complex mixture of human cells and the microbes that live within us and among us — and these microorganisms are as critical to our well-being as we are to theirs.”
Bhatt, along with key collaborators at the University of Witwatersrand in Johannesburg, and the INDEPTH research consortium, now intends to take this research to Africa.
She is this year’s winner of the of the Rosenkranz Prize for Health Care Research in Developing Countries, awarded by Stanford Health Policy to promising young Stanford researchers who are investigating ways to improve health care in developing countries.
The $100,000 prize is targeted at Stanford’s emerging researchers who are dedicated to improving health care in poorer parts of the world, but may lack the financial resources.
Bhatt, MD, PhD, intends to take the prize money to execute the first multi-country microbiome research project focused on non-communicable disease risk in Africa. The project intends to explore the relationship between the gut microbiome composition and body mass index (BMI) in patients who are either severely malnourished or obese.
“As a rapidly developing continent with extremes of resource access, Africa is simultaneously faced with challenges relating to the extremes of metabolic status,” Bhatt wrote in her Rosenkranz project proposal. The Bay Area native, who is also the director of global oncology at Stanford, came to the School of Medicine in 2014 to focus on how changes in the microbiome are associated with cancer.
In this new project, Bhatt and members of her lab will team up with colleagues in Africa, first in South Africa, and then in Ghana, Burkina Faso, and Kenya. They will leverage the infrastructure already in place at the INDEPTH Network of researchers, using an existing cohort of 12,000 patients at within those four countries. The patients have already consented to be involved in DNA testing and have given blood and urine specimens.
Identifying alterations of the microbiome that are associated with severe malnutrition or obesity could pave the way for interventions that may mitigate the severity or prevalence of these disorders, Bhatt said.
“These organisms are critical to our health in that they are in a delicate balance with one another and their human hosts,” she said. “Alterations in the microbiome are associated with various diseases — but have mostly been studied in Western populations. Unfortunately, little is known about the generalizability of these findings to low- and middle-income countries – where most of the world’s population lives.”
Bhatt said that as Africa rapidly continues to develop, the continent is simultaneous faced with challenges relating to extreme weight gain and loss. While the wealthy are facing obesity and its associated disease such as stroke, heart failure and diabetes, many people are still faced with issues related to food insecurity, hunger and malnutrition.
The research, she hopes, could lead to aggressive behavioral, dietary and lifestyle modifications targeted at maintaining healthy BMI in at-risk individuals.

Cooperation of U.S., Russian Scientists Helped Avoid Nuclear Catastrophe at Cold War’s End, CISAC Scholar Says
When the Soviet Union collapsed in 1991, the worry in the West was what would happen to that country’s thousands of nuclear weapons. Would “loose” nukes fall into the hands of terrorists, rogue states, criminals – and plunge the world into a nuclear nightmare?
Fortunately, scientists and technical experts in both the U.S. and the former Soviet Union rolled up their sleeves to manage and contain the nuclear problem in the dissolving Communist country.
One of the leaders in this relationship was Stanford engineering professor Siegfried Hecker, who served as a director of the Los Alamos National Laboratory before coming to Stanford as a senior fellow at the Center for International Security and Cooperation. He is a world-renowned expert in plutonium science, global threat reduction and nuclear security.
Hecker cited one 1992 meeting with Russian scientists in Moscow who were clearly concerned about the risks. In his new book, Doomed to Cooperate: How American and Russian scientists joined forces to avert some of the greatest post-Cold War nuclear dangers, Hecker quoted one Russian expert as saying, “We now need to be concerned about terrorism.”
Earning both scientific and political trust was a key, said Hecker, also a senior fellow at Stanford’s Freeman Spogli Institute for International Studies. The Russians were proud of their scientific accomplishments and highly competent in the nuclear business – and they sought to show this to the Americans scientists, who became very confident in their Russian counterparts’ technical capabilities as they learned more about their nuclear complex and toured the labs.
Economic collapse, political turmoil
But the nuclear experts faced an immense problem. The Soviets had about 39,000 nuclear weapons in their country and in Eastern Europe and about 1.5 million kilograms of plutonium and highly enriched uranium (the fuel for nuclear bombs), Hecker said. Consider that the bomb that the U.S. dropped on the Japanese city of Nagasaki in 1945 was only six kilograms of plutonium, he added. Meanwhile, the U.S. had about 25,000 nuclear weapons in the early 1990s.
Hecker and the rest of the Americans were deeply concerned about the one million-plus Russians who worked in nuclear facilities. Many faced severe financial pressure in an imploding society and thus constituted a huge potential security risk.
“The challenge that Russia faced with its economy collapsing was enormous,” he said in an interview.
The Russian scientists, Hecker said, were motivated to act responsibly because they realized the awful destruction that a single nuclear bomb could wreak. Hecker noted that one Russian scientist told him, “We arrived in the nuclear century all in one boat, and a movement by anyone will affect everyone.” Hecker noted, “Therefore, you know, we were doomed to work together to cooperate.”
All of this depended on the two governments involved easing nuclear tensions while allowing the scientists to collaborate. In short order, the scientists developed mutual respect and trust to address the loose nukes scenario.
The George H.W. Bush administration launched nuclear initiatives to put the Russian government at ease. For example, it took the nuclear weapons off U.S. Navy surface ships and some of its nuclear weapons off alert to allow the Russians to do the same. The U.S. Congress passed the Nunn-Lugar Cooperative Threat Reduction legislation, which helped fund some of the loose nuke containment efforts.
While those were positive measures, Hecker said, it was ultimately the cooperation among scientists, what they called lab-to-lab-cooperation, that allowed the two former superpower enemies to “get past the sensitivity barriers” and make “the world a safer place.”
Since the end of the Cold War, no significant nuclear event has occurred as a result of the dissolution of the Soviet Union and its nuclear complex, Hecker noted.
Lesson: cooperation counts
One lesson from it all, Hecker said, is that government policymakers need to understand that scientists and engineers can work together and make progress toward solving difficult, dangerous problems.
“We don’t want to lose the next generation from understanding what can actually be done by working together,” he said. “So, we want to demonstrate to them, Look, this is what was done when the scientists were interested and enthusiastic and when the government gave us enough room to be able to do that.”
Hecker said this scientific cooperation extended to several thousand scientists and engineers at the Russian sites and at U.S. nuclear labs – primarily the three defense labs: Lawrence Livermore, Los Alamos, and Sandia national laboratories. Many technical exchanges and visits between scientists in Russia and the United States took place.
He recalled visiting some of the nuclear sites in Russian cities shrouded by mystery. “These cities were so secret, they didn’t even appear on Soviet maps.”
Change of threat
When the Soviet Union collapsed, the nature of the nuclear threat changed, Hecker said. The threat before was one of mutual annihilation, but now the threat changed to what would happen if nuclear assets were lost, stolen or somehow evaded the control of the government.
“From an American perspective we referred to these as the ‘four loose nuclear dangers,'” he said.
This included securing the loose nukes in the Soviet Union and Eastern Europe; preventing nuclear materials or bomb fuel from getting into the wrong hands; the human element involving the people who worked in the Soviet nuclear complex; and finally, the “loose exports” problem of someone trying to sell nuclear materials or technical components to overseas groups like terrorists or rogue nations.
For Hecker, this is not just an American story. It is about a selfless reconciliation with a longtime enemy for the greater global good, a relationship not corrupted by ideological or nationalistic differences, but one reflective of mutual interests of the highest order.
“The primary reason,” he said, “why we didn’t have a nuclear catastrophe was the Russian nuclear workers and the Russian nuclear officials. Their dedication, their professionalism, their patriotism for their country was so strong that it carried them through these times in the 1990s when they often didn’t get paid for six months at a time … The nuclear complex did its job through the most trying times. And it was a time when the U.S. government took crucial conciliatory measures with the new Russian Federation and gave us scientists the support to help make the world a safer place.”

Information Governance in Japan: Towards a New Comparative Paradigm (SVNJ eBook series)
The history of human civilization has been about managing information, from hunting and gathering through contemporary times. In modern societies, information flows are central to how individuals and societies interact with governments, economies, and other countries. Despite this centrality of information, information governance—how information flows are managed—has not been a central concern of scholarship. We argue that it should be, especially now that digitization has dramatically altered the amount of information generated, how it can be transmitted, and how it can be used.
This book examines various aspects of information governance in Japan, utilizing comparative and historical perspectives. The aim is threefold: 1) to explore Japan’s society, politics, and economy through a critical but hitherto underexamined vantage that we believe cuts to the core of what modern societies are built with—information; 2) articulate a set of components which can be used to analyze other countries from the vantage of information governance; and 3) provide frameworks of reference to analyze each component.
This book is the product of a multidisciplinary, multinational collaboration between scholars based in the US and Japan. Each are experts in their own fields (economics, political science, information science, law, library science), and were brought together in two workshops to develop, explore, and analyze the conception and various of facets of information governance. This book is frontier research by proposing and taking this conception of information governance as a framework of analysis.
The introduction sets up the analysis by providing background and a framework for understanding the conception of information governance. Part I focuses on the management of government-held information. Part II examines information central to economic activity. Part III explores information flows crucial to politics and social life.
